How to Make 4th of July Funfetti Cupcakes

Before we dive into cupcake-making magic, let’s prepare our kitchen for a sprinkle-filled adventure!

Preheat Your Oven: First things first, pre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). This ensures uniform baking as you whip up your batter.

Cream Together Butter and Sugar: In a mixing bowl, beat together softened unsalted butter and granulated sugar until light and fluffy—about 3-5 minutes. The mixture should appear pale and airy.

Add Eggs and Vanilla: Next, crack in those large eggs one at a time, mixing well after each addition. Pour in pure vanilla extract and stir until well combined—your batter should smell heavenly by now!

Sift Dry Ingredients: In another bowl, sift together all-purpose flour, baking powder, and a pinch of salt. This step helps aerate the flour and avoids any lumpy surprises in your cupcakes.

Combine Wet and Dry Mixtures: Gradually add the dry ingredients to your wet mixture while alternating with milk. Stir gently until just combined—be careful not to overmix! Fold in those rainbow sprinkles last so they remain intact.

Fill Cupcake Liners: Line a muffin tin with cupcake liners and fill each about two-thirds full with batter. Bake in your preheated oven for 18-20 minutes or until a toothpick comes out clean from the center.

Let these delightful 4th of July Funfetti Cupcakes cool completely before frosting them with your favorite buttercream frosting. Enjoy every colorful bite as they bring smiles to faces everywhere!

Storing & Reheating

Store leftover cupcakes in an airtight container at room temperature for up to three days. If you need to freeze them, wrap each cupcake tightly in plastic wrap and store in a freezer bag for up to two months.

FAQ

Can I make 4th of July Funfetti Cupcakes ahead of time?

Yes, you can bake them one or two days in advance; just frost them later.

What type of frosting works best with these cupcakes?

A classic buttercream or cream cheese frosting complements these funfetti cupcakes perfectly.

How do I prevent my cupcakes from sticking to the pan?

Grease the cupcake liners well or use non-stick spray for easy removal after baking.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 ½ c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 ½ tsp baking powder
  • ¾ cup granulated sugar
  • ½ cup unsalted butter (softened)
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1 tsp pure vanilla extract
  • ½ cup whole milk
  • ½ cup rainbow sprinkles
  • Buttercream frosting (for topping)

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
  2. In a mixing bowl, cream together softened butter and sugar until light and fluffy.
  3. Beat in eggs one at a time, then add vanilla extract.
  4. In another bowl, sift flour, baking powder, and salt together.
  5. Gradually mix dry ingredients into the wet mixture, alternating with milk until just combined. Fold in rainbow sprinkles.
  6. Fill cupcake liners two-thirds full with batter and bake for 18-20 minutes or until a toothpick comes out clean.
  7. Allow to cool completely before frosting with buttercream.
